What Is Tracheostomy Care?

Tracheostomy treatment includes the maintenance and management of a tracheostomy tube, which is surgically put right into a client's air passage to facilitate breathing. Patients requiring a tracheostomy may include those with chronic respiratory diseases, neurological disorders, or trauma targets. Proper treatment is necessary to prevent issues such as infections, tube dislodgment, or air passage obstruction.

Understanding Tracheostomy Training for Carers

Who Should Embark on Tracheostomy Training?

Tracheostomy training is not simply for nurses; it's additionally crucial for caregivers that give home health and wellness help. Family members and untrained caregivers typically discover themselves responsible for taking care of a loved one's tracheostomy without correct prep work.

Core Components of Tracheostomy Training for Carers

Anatomy and Physiology: Recognizing the respiratory system. Care Techniques: Knowing exactly how to clean up and keep the tracheostomy tube. Emergency Protocols: Recognizing when immediate medical attention is required. Communication Strategies: Finding methods to communicate efficiently with non-verbal patients.

Tracheostomy and Ventilator Training: A Necessity

The Interplay In between Tracheostomies and Ventilators

Many clients with tracheostomies also require ventilator assistance as a result of jeopardized respiratory system function. Comprehending exactly how these 2 systems interact is necessary for efficient person management.

Key Aspects of Ventilator Training Pertaining To Tracheostomies

    Ventilator Settings: Familiarity with common settings utilized in conjunction with tracheostomies. Monitoring Parameters: Exactly how to analyze patient responsiveness and ventilator performance. Troubleshooting Issues: Determining troubles that may arise during ventilation therapy.
